COLUMBUS, Ohio – After waiting out a rain relay of over an hour, the Clippers lost to the Rochester Red Wings, 5-4, on a sacrifice fly in the ninth inning.
Fans and players waited out a one-hour-and-twenty-minute rain delay.
A.J. Achter (1-2) was credited with the win as he came out of the bullpen to pitch a perfect top of the ninth with a pair of strikeouts. Vinnie Pestano (1-2) took the loss for Columbus after allowing the winning run.
The Clippers took a 4-2 lead in the sixth, but the Red Wings rallied for a pair of doubles and a single in the bottom of the sixth before a double play ball allowed the tying run to cross.
The game remained tied until the bottom of the ninth when Pedro Florimon doubled to lead off the inning. After he was sacrificed to third James Beresford ended the game on a sacrifice fly.
Game three of the series was originally a 7:05 p.m. start, but has been moved to a 3:35 p.m. start Thursday afternoon.
